Black Bean Salad

serves 8

4 cups cooked black beans, rinsed and drained

2 cups cooked corn, rinsed and drained (fresh or canned)

1 red onion, finely chopped

3 large tomatoes, diced or 2 cups whole cherry tomatoes

1 cup cilantro leaves, rinsed and coarsely chopped

¼ fresh or pickled jalapeno, finely minced

½ cup olive or canola oil

¼ – ½ cup lemon juice

salt and pepper, to taste

 

Gently stir all ingredients in a serving bowl.  Chill or serve at room temperature.
